Schema Therapy is a well established, evidenced-based Psychological Therapy for long-term and complex difficulties, including interpersonal challenges and emotional dysregulation. It is highly effective, makes intuitive sense to people when introduced to it, albeit quite demanding. Hence it is not a first line of treatment usually.
